Understanding Drainage Channels and Grates Importance, Design, and Maintenance In urban planning and civil engineering, effective water management is crucial for preventing flooding and ensuring public safety. Among the various components employed in stormwater management systems, drainage channels and grates play a pivotal role. This article explores the importance of these structures, their design considerations, and maintenance practices. The Importance of Drainage Channels Drainage channels are engineered pathways designed to convey water runoff from pavements, lawns, and other surfaces to lakes, rivers, or stormwater management systems. Their primary purpose is to control the flow of stormwater, thereby mitigating flooding risks, eroding landscapes, and promoting the effective treatment of water before it reaches natural bodies. Drainage channels can take various forms, including open ditches, lined channels, and swales, each suited for specific land use and environmental conditions. Channels serve various functions beyond just transporting water. They contribute to groundwater recharge, improve water quality by allowing sediments to settle, and provide habitats for wildlife. In addition, properly designed drainage channels can enhance the aesthetic appeal of landscapes, integrating functionality with nature. Grates and Their Role Grates are typically installed over drainage inlets to prevent debris, leaves, and other materials from clogging the drainage system. They serve as a first line of defense against blockages, which can impede water passage and lead to localized flooding. Grates come in various designs and materials, including metal, plastic, and concrete, and should be chosen based on their durability, load-bearing capacity, and ease of maintenance. Effective grate design must consider several factors. For instance, the size and spacing of the openings determine the amount of water and debris that can pass through. A well-designed grate should allow for the swift passage of water while preventing larger particles from entering the drainage system. Moreover, grates must be easy to remove for maintenance purposes, as regular cleaning is essential to ensure they do not become blocked. Design Considerations When designing drainage channels and grates, several critical factors must be taken into account 1. Topography The natural landscape influences how water flows. Properly analyzing topographical features is essential for creating effective drainage systems that follow the natural contours of the land. drain channel and grate 2. Soil Type Different soil types absorb water at varying rates, impacting the design of drainage channels. Sandy soils, for instance, drain quickly, while clay-heavy soils may retain water. Understanding these characteristics allows for tailored designs to manage runoff effectively. 3. Hydrological Data Engineers must consider rainfall patterns, storm frequency, and intensity in their designs . This data helps determine the capacity requirements for drainage channels, ensuring they can handle expected stormwater volumes. 4. Environmental Impact Designers must also evaluate the environmental impact of drainage systems. This includes consideration for local wildlife and ecosystems, as poorly designed channels and grates can disrupt natural habitats and migratory paths. Maintenance Practices Maintenance is crucial for the longevity and effectiveness of drainage channels and grates. Regular inspections are essential to identify blockages, structural damage, and erosion issues. Here are some key maintenance practices 1. Routine Cleaning Grates need to be cleared of leaves and debris regularly, especially before and after rainy seasons. Failure to do so can lead to blockages and overflow. 2. Erosion Control Maintenance of the channel banks is required to prevent erosion, which can change the channel's shape and flow characteristics. 3. Vegetation Management Plant growth within and around drainage channels should be controlled, as excessive vegetation can obstruct water flow and create habitat for pests. 4. Repairs and Upgrades Periodic assessments should be undertaken to evaluate the need for repairs or upgrades to adapt to changing environmental conditions or urban developments.
